Naja, wenn man näher darüber nachdenkt, wäre es auch irgendwie logisch, wenn er z.B. eine Sekunde warten soll, dann darf da auch kein Interrupt zwischenfunken, sonst könnte aus 1 Sekunde 1,0001 werden ...
Gruß Sebastian
Druckbare Version
Naja, wenn man näher darüber nachdenkt, wäre es auch irgendwie logisch, wenn er z.B. eine Sekunde warten soll, dann darf da auch kein Interrupt zwischenfunken, sonst könnte aus 1 Sekunde 1,0001 werden ...
Gruß Sebastian
Tja, und dann wundert man sich wieder. Aber ist der Wait-Befehl nicht sowieso ungenau? Steht so in der Hilfe...
Ähm ja,
Danke schon mal.
Mit dem Timer habe ich auch so gemacht.
Ich lasse VAriablen bis zu nem gewissen Wert raufzählen.
Wenn er erreicht ist soll irgendetwas passieren.
Allerdings nimmt das viel Speicherplatz,oder?
gruss
Alex
braucht ziemlich genau so viel Speicherplatz. Ob nun Schleifen zählen
oder Sprungvektor schenkt sich nix denk ich. und n paar Bytes hin oder
her sollten kaum ins Gewicht fallen.
Nur ist es die elegantere Lösung das ganze via Timer zu lösen.Zitat:
Zitat von Vitis
ich würde auch ne schleife nehmen....allerdings isses da schwerer auf genau eine sekunde zu kommen...
Moin,
Es gibt ja diese bekannten For Schleifen mit nem Waitms 20 am ende.
Wie ersetze ich sowas mit nem Timer?
Gruss
Alex
Wofür brauch in nach einer Schleife eine 20ms Warteschleife ?
*dummfrag*
Wenn du z.BN. dem PC etwas senden willst, dann reicht es doch, dass alle paar ms bis Sekunden zu tun. Oder wenn man auf ein Bauteil etc. warten muß.
MFG